Original language description
Chemical process is one of the key thematic units in chemistry education. The article focuses on the issue of chemical reactions in practical chemistry teaching at primary and secondary schools. Several concrete experiments are presented, through which pupils and students can learn about the basic types of chemical reactions (chemical combining, chemical decomposition, substitution reactions, conversion) and thus combine the information obtained with a quantitative evaluation of a chemical reaction. These concrete examples of practical tasks will introduce pupils and students to qualitative and quantitative descriptions of chemical processes. The selected tasks focus on different types of chemical reactions, their notation by chemical equations, and calculations from chemical equations.
